Core Molecular Specs & Technical Index

Live conscious collagen peptides represent a premium-grade bioactive ingredient sourced from verified bovine or marine origins, specifically designed for B2B buyers in cosmetic formulation, laboratory research, and bulk raw material distribution. This product category targets procurement managers, R&D chemists, and wholesale suppliers seeking high-purity hydrolyzed collagen with guaranteed molecular consistency. The core value lies in its ultra-low molecular weight profile (typically 2000–3000 Da), which ensures superior solubility, rapid absorption, and seamless integration into complex formulations without gelation or precipitation.

Key technical specifications include a purity level exceeding 98% as verified by HPLC analysis, a protein content of minimum 95% (dry basis), and a heavy metal profile compliant with USP/EP standards. The product exhibits complete solubility in cold water (10°C–25°C) at concentrations up to 20% w/v, with a clear to slightly opalescent solution free of particulates. Recommended storage conditions are below 25°C in sealed containers away from direct sunlight, maintaining full bioactivity for 24 months from manufacture date.

  • Molecular Weight Distribution: 90% of peptides fall within 2000–3000 Da range, ensuring optimal bioavailability for topical and oral applications.
  • Purity Assurance: No detectable cross-linking agents, residual solvents, or microbial contaminants (TPC < 100 CFU/g, yeast & mold < 10 CFU/g).
  • Solubility Performance: Complete dissolution in 5 minutes at 15°C with gentle agitation; no heat required for formulation.
  • pH Stability: Maintains structural integrity across pH 3.0–8.0, compatible with most cosmetic and lab buffers.
  • Batch Consistency: Every lot tested for amino acid profile (glycine, proline, hydroxyproline ratio) with CV < 3% across production runs.

Manufacturing & Quality Control

The production of live conscious collagen peptides follows a stringent enzymatic hydrolysis process using food-grade proteases under controlled temperature (50°C–55°C) and pH (6.5–7.5) conditions. Raw collagen sources are traceable to certified bovine hides or wild-caught fish skins, subjected to initial cleaning, degreasing, and demineralization steps. The hydrolysis reaction is monitored in real-time via degree of hydrolysis (DH) measurement, terminated precisely at 18%–22% DH to achieve target molecular weight distribution.

Post-hydrolysis purification employs a multi-stage filtration system including activated carbon decolorization, ion-exchange demineralization, and 0.2 µm sterile filtration. The resulting peptide solution is concentrated via low-temperature vacuum evaporation (below 60°C) to preserve bioactivity, then spray-dried using inlet air at 160°C–180°C and outlet at 70°C–80°C to produce a free-flowing powder with moisture content below 5%. Each batch undergoes third-party testing at ISO 17025 accredited laboratories for identity, purity, and safety parameters.

Bulk Purchase Selection Guide

Common pitfalls when sourcing live conscious collagen peptides include accepting low-priced alternatives with undisclosed molecular weight distributions, overlooking heavy metal testing reports, and failing to verify microbial stability under accelerated storage conditions. Professional buyers should always request a full Certificate of Analysis covering molecular weight profile, amino acid composition, heavy metals (lead, arsenic, cadmium, mercury), and microbial limits (TPC, yeast, mold, Staphylococcus aureus, Pseudomonas aeruginosa).

Selection standards require evaluating the supplier's manufacturing capabilities: enzymatic hydrolysis control, filtration technology, and spray-drying parameters directly impact product quality. Request a stability study report showing peptide integrity after 12 months at 25°C/60% RH and 40°C/75% RH accelerated conditions. For cosmetic applications, verify that the product passes a preservation efficacy test (PET) against standard microbial challenges.

  • Audit the facility: Prefer suppliers with ISO 9001, GMP, and HACCP certifications; request virtual or on-site audit access.
  • Check raw material traceability: Ensure bovine sources are from BSE-free countries; marine sources from sustainable fisheries.
  • Request sensory evaluation: Obtain a 1 kg sample for dissolution testing, odor assessment, and formulation compatibility trials.
  • Verify packaging integrity: Confirm inner liners are food-grade, seals are tamper-evident, and drums are moisture-proof.
  • Negotiate COA frequency: For bulk contracts, require COA for every batch with digital access to historical data.
